How to conjugate beber in Imperative Negative in Spanish

beber
to drink
regular verb

Beber means to consume liquids by swallowing. It is used when referring to drinking beverages such as water, juice, or alcohol.

How to conjugate beber in Imperative Negative

El Imperativo Negativo - used to give orders and commands, telling someone not to do something

Imperative Negative Conjugations

PronounConjugation
Yo
no beba
no bebas
Él / Ella / Usted
no beba
Nosotros / Nosotras
no bebamos
Vosotros / Vosotras
no bebáis
Ellos / Ellas / Ustedes
no beban

Examples of beber in Imperative Negative

Yo
No beba esa agua contaminada.
Don't drink that contaminated water.
No bebas alcohol antes de conducir.
Don't drink alcohol before driving.
Él / Ella / Usted
Por favor, no beba en la fiesta.
Please, don't drink at the party.
Nosotros / Nosotras
No bebamos demasiado en la cena.
Let's not drink too much at dinner.
Vosotros / Vosotras
No bebáis esa cerveza, es muy amarga.
Don't drink that beer, it's very bitter.
Ellos / Ellas / Ustedes
No beban el agua sin hervir.
Don't drink the water without boiling.
